In either case, based on what I've seen of the trial thus far, I do believe that Prosecutor Nel and his team are doing everything they can to make a solid case for murder.

I haven't followed many criminal cases out of Australia, but in the US, attacking the integrity of the LE investigation/processing/personnel (as Roux has done) is par for the course for the Defense team in such a case.

And, I think you're right -- if Pistorius is convicted, the Defense will likely push that LE intentionally mishandled or manufactured evidence in order to get the conviction (also a standard appeal issue in the US).

In Pistorius' case, unfortunately, IMO there were some egregious oversights in the handling of evidence -- like not examining prints on the toilet door, watches stolen from Pistorius' home during the investigation, LE footprints reflected in the crime scene photos, the unsecured storage of the toilet door after it was entered into evidence...

The fact that former Lead Detective Botha claimed initially that Pistorius had his legs on and had steroids in his home (false) might also lend more credence to a standard Defense claim of LE incompetence / corruption as well (though those early Botha fuck-ups have been acknowledged and, to his credit, Nel did not attempt to hold on to them or backpedal out of them -- just threw them out of the equation and the case).
